‘Is there any hope for this family business?'

Often asked with hesitation and embarrassment, family businesses rarely have the skills – or patience - to identify and resolve internal conflict themselves. They become adept at hiding their problems from the outside world, living instead with tensions, anxieties and confused loyalties - uncertain as to how to move forward.

Answer: If the whole family are willing to engage with the process, the business could be on a new path within weeks.’

When communication breaks down in any area of family business, uncertainties and doubts emerge, morphing steadily into a state of confusion and apprehension. Over time, as issues intensify, the family can resemble a badly fractured mirror with no measurable way to assess the extent of damage to family relationships, or the serious impacts of lost time, legal fees, reduced productivity and damage to mental and physical health. Sometimes the dispute can end up destroying the business. Strong leadership and good governance are essential to any successful business, but even they can crack and crumble in the face of family dynamics. Effective leaders recognise when external support is needed.
